Conversion Formula
BTU/s = pW × 9.478171203e-16
About Picowatts
A picowatt (pW) is 10⁻¹² W - the power scale of the most sensitive radio receivers. GPS satellites transmit 20-50 W; by the time that signal spans 20,000 km, the received power is ~0.1 pW (−130 dBm). Radio telescopes routinely detect cosmic signals in the picowatt range. Qubit control electronics in quantum computers must resolve energy differences at picowatt scales. Photodetectors in single-photon counting mode, hard drive head read-back signals at idle, and deep-shadow solar cells also operate at picowatt levels. 1 pW = 10⁻¹² W.
About BTU per Second
One BTU per second (BTU/s) ≈ 1,055 W - close to 1 kW but slightly larger. Used when heat rates are so high that per-hour or per-minute numbers become unwieldy. In fire protection engineering, large house fires peak at 500-2,000 BTU/s; industrial fires at millions of BTU/s. Blast characterisation for petrochemical safety and large industrial heat exchangers with duties of millions of BTU/h are conveniently expressed in BTU/s. Since 1 BTU/s ≈ 1.055 kW, conversion to SI is straightforward. 1 BTU/s = 1,055.056 W.
